    Senior Tequila (Rodney Parham) started off strong but ultimately disappointed where it matters most…read morethe food. We arrived as a party of five and were seated immediately, which was a great start. The restaurant itself was clean, well-kept, and there wasn't anything to criticize about the atmosphere or cleanliness. Our server greeted us within two minutes of being seated, and our margaritas arrived in less than seven minutes. Service throughout the meal was friendly and prompt. The small margarita is one of the best values on the menu at just $4. It was decently strong without being overpowering, making it an easy recommendation if you're stopping in for drinks. We ordered the large cheese dip ($12.95), which came out quickly and piping hot. It was perfectly acceptable smooth, flavorful, and without any major flaws but it also wasn't memorable. At nearly $13, it feels overpriced for what you get. The fountain soda was $2.99, which is pretty standard these days. Unfortunately, like many restaurants I've visited in Little Rock, the soda tasted flat. The food took a little longer to arrive, but that's never a problem if it's fresh and worth the wait. Unfortunately, that's where everything fell apart. The Birria ($12.99) was a major disappointment and one of the weaker versions I've had. The Combo #2 (two enchiladas with rice and beans) was even worse. The enchiladas were cold, the food tasted stale, and the entire plate was underwhelming. This visit unfortunately reinforced what has become a frustrating trend for me. I've found it surprisingly difficult to find consistently good Mexican food in Little Rock, and Senior Tequila didn't change that impression. If you're looking for reasonably priced margaritas, quick service, and a clean restaurant, this place checks those boxes. But if you're coming for great Mexican food, I'd recommend looking elsewhere.
